The US Library of Medicine describes blackheads as small, dark spots on the skin, caused by a small blockage in the opening of a pore (follicle). Blackheads are said to be the first stage of acne. They form before bacteria invade the pores of the patient's skin. A blackhead can develop into a pimple, which is also known as a papule or pustule. Blackheads and acne in general usually develop after the onset of puberty, when hormone levels surge and reach the skin. Certain hormones overstimulate the sebaceous glands, resulting in the overproduction of sebum. What are the causes of blackheads? Blackheads are typically caused by the overproduction of oil, which tends to occur when a person reaches puberty.
